The round emblems/medallions are the same as used on the wheel covers, and are available from Hirsch, Cooper's, McVey, etc.  The stamped steel ridged plates that they mount to, which bolt to the bumper, are not readily available as far as I know.  I did hear a few years ago a rumor that someone had cast some out aluminum, but that's all I know.  Perhaps another member will know.

Hi Dan,one thing to watch for if you buy the repro medallions,i was told that the mounting pins are not the same as the originals,the placement of them is different,if you mounted them in the plate in the bumper they would be at about 2 o,clock position as opposed to 12 o,clock where they should be?,I have personally not seen the repros up close so i cant verify it.However if you did get some that were like that,they could be used on the hubcaps,would not matter how they point there?,again this is something i have heard about,if buying them at a flea market or some place,make sure you measure them,i once bought a pair that i was sure they were for a 37,turns out they were for a 55,they were to big of a diameter to fit my car,The pic i have attached shows the 55 style,they look very close but are too big. Phil, Your bumpers fit 38 cars only. Much different than 37. The plates are called escutcheon plates & fit all 38 & 39 cars. I thought someone reproduced  them.
